Richmond township is located in Crawford County, Pennsylvania. Richmond township has a 2026 population of 1,328. Richmond township is currently declining at a rate of 0% annually and its population has decreased by -1.63%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 1,350 in 2020.
The median household income in Richmond township is $69,145 with a poverty rate of 14.98%. The median age in Richmond township is 50.8 years: 51.8 years for males, and 49 years for females. For every 100 females there are 114.9 males.

The racial composition of Richmond township includes 94.09% White, 4.98% Black or African American, and smaller percentages for Two or more races, Asian, Native American and multiracial populations.
| Race | Population ↓ | Percentage (of total) |
|---|---|---|
| White | 1,209 | 94.09% |
| Black or African American | 64 | 4.98% |
| Two or more races | 6 | 0.47% |
| Asian | 5 | 0.39% |
| Native American | 1 | 0.08% |
Richmond township 's average per capita income is $48,229. Household income levels show a median of $69,145. The poverty rate stands at 14.98%.
| Name | Median ↓ |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$95,391 | - |
| Families | $93,000 | $104,724 |
| Households | $69,145 | $84,976 |
| Non Families | $38,750 | $44,122 |
